Output 648f66de76e07b9536e808ebc59b735322682a3dc42c3880507c52a3deb65a8e:0

value
17901305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39774d4152bbecda368d4310366cc00399cdb408 OP_EQUAL
address
MD91fbbqBxJf91DDBNT82wFuGhh7hifM35
transaction
648f66de76e07b9536e808ebc59b735322682a3dc42c3880507c52a3deb65a8e
spent
true